Haiti - FLASH : Trial of Clifford Brandt, postponed for the 3rd time
After a first postponement to fortnight on January 28 of trial of Clifford Brandt and his alleged accomplices https://www.icihaiti.com/en/news-16469-icihaiti-flash-trial-clifford-brandt-hearing-suspended-postponed-to-fifteen.html followed by a second postponement of 24 hours Monday, February 15 due to the absence of the accused https://www.icihaiti.com/en/news-16615-icihaiti-flash-clifford-brandt-absent-trial-postponed-24-hours.html the judge in charge of case Jean Wilner Morin citing logistical problems, the room made available to of the judge was too small, announced Tuesday February 16, the postponement of the trial to 23 February. This session should be held on the courtyard of the Palace of Justice in a space that will be developed for this purpose.

Tuesday, 6 accused Clifford H. Brandt, Sawadienne Jean, Evens Larrieux, Saint-Fort Carlo Bendel, Carline Richemard and Pierreval Ricot out of 19 identified in this case (The other being always on the run) were present in the room of the criminal court sitting without juries.

In addition, the judge handling the case, issued an order granting 10 days for people on the run to get to justice. Otherwise the court said they will be declared disobedient to the law and tried in absentia (in their absence), their property will be seized and all people will be required to indicate where they are.
